Camel é uma estrutura de orquestração de agentes de IA de código aberto que permite colaboração multiagente, integração de ferramentas e planejamento com LLMs e gráficos de conhecimento.
Camel AI é uma estrutura de código aberto projetada para simplificar a criação e orquestração de agentes inteligentes. Oferece abstrações para encadear grandes modelos de linguagem, integrar ferramentas e APIs externas, gerenciar gráficos de conhecimento e persistir memória. Desenvolvedores podem definir fluxos de trabalho multiagente, decompor tarefas em subplanos e monitorar a execução por meio de CLI ou interface web. Baseado em Python e Docker, Camel AI permite troca fácil de provedores de LLM, plugins de ferramentas personalizados e estratégias de planejamento híbrido, acelerando o desenvolvimento de assistentes automatizados, pipelines de dados e fluxos de trabalho autônomos em escala.
Recursos Principais do Camel AI
Orquestração multiagente
Integração e encadeamento de LLM
Suporte à API de plugins de ferramentas
Gerenciamento de gráficos de conhecimento
Persistência de memória e estado
Decomposição automática de planos
Painel web e CLI
Monitoramento e registro
Prós e Contras do Camel AI
Contras
Nenhuma informação explícita sobre preços, o que pode indicar que é focado principalmente em pesquisa e não em comercialização.
Informações limitadas sobre aplicações diretas para usuários além de pesquisa e simulação.
Ausência em dispositivos móveis ou lojas de aplicativos limita a acessibilidade para usuários gerais.
Prós
Suporta simulações com até um milhão de agentes, permitindo estudos em larga escala de fenômenos sociais.
Adaptação dinâmica ao ambiente que espelha mudanças em tempo real nas redes sociais.
Variedade diversa de ações dos agentes (23 ações diferentes) para simulação de interações complexas.
Inclui algoritmos de recomendação baseados em interesses e em pontuação de popularidade.
Código aberto com documentação abrangente e suporte da comunidade.